Output 038cd6b6b159abe849684de39cb91d575df93ea1b0274b2e9b02c97161aca67a:0

value
8659818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af753c80409b853513f8ae01c843aba22b182987 OP_EQUAL
address
3HgkcqWghfoKMP8qiX9Tj6hWVehGkpZu2K
transaction
038cd6b6b159abe849684de39cb91d575df93ea1b0274b2e9b02c97161aca67a
spent
true